Watch a Range Rover Plow Through a Biker Gang, Then the Gang Assault the Driver

It's difficult to say with any confidence who was at fault here.

Biker gangs are, of course, The Worst, and this one—if Twitter and Reddit chatter is to be believed—seems especially bad, using their annual rally as an chance to drive unlicensed rides through already-packed NYC highways and avenues. The bikers had swarmed the West Side Highway, and, according to multiple accounts, the driver of the Range Rover, a 33-year-old Asian-American man, called 911 to report their erratic driving. The bikers then blocked the guy (I'm unsure if they just assumed he had called 911, like NBC New York leads us to believe—or if the driver yelled something at them), and several bikers walked up to his car. He chose to jet off, smashing into anything in his way. An NYPD spokesman says he caused no injuries. But still, he did run over some guys.

The gang chased the Range through city streets, smashing his windows at one point, slashing his tires at another. Finally he was forced to stop. He was then assaulted. The below video cuts the entire altercation into its most tense moments.
